Footwear and leather working trades vs Metal machining setters and setter-operators Salary (2025)
How do Footwear and leather working trades and Metal machining setters and setter-operators sal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.
Metal machining setters and setter-operators earns £6,330 more per year (21% higher)
vs
Detailed Comparison
| Metric | Footwear and leather working trades | Metal machining setters and setter-operators |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Median Annual | £30,233 | £36,563 | -£6,330 |
| Mean Annual | £30,974 | £38,478 | -£7,504 |
| Monthly | £2,519 | £3,047 | -£528 |
| Weekly | £581 | £703 | -£122 |
| Hourly | £14.54 | £17.58 | -£3.04 |
